Hepatitis B virus (HBV) DNA levels can fluctuate significantly in anti-hepatitis Be (HBe) carriers. However, once HBV DNA drops below detectable levels, it is unlikely to rise again, which is crucial for healthcare worker assessments.

Area of Science:

  • Hepatology
  • Virology
  • Infectious Diseases

Background:

  • Anti-hepatitis Be (HBe) carriers are generally considered less infectious than HBeAg carriers.
  • The long-term stability of hepatitis B virus (HBV) DNA levels in anti-HBe carriers is not well understood.
  • Current UK guidelines use HBV DNA levels to assess infectivity in healthcare workers.

Purpose of the Study:

  • To investigate the temporal stability of HBV DNA levels in anti-HBe carriers.
  • To determine if HBV DNA levels fluctuate significantly over time in this population.
  • To inform guidelines for HBV-infected healthcare workers.

Main Methods:

  • Analysis of HBV DNA levels and precore variants in 147 carriers with samples taken 1-23 years apart.
  • Detailed monitoring of HBV DNA in 20 anti-HBe carriers over shorter periods.

  • Comparison of HBV DNA levels between HBeAg and anti-HBe carriers.
  • Main Results:

    • HBV DNA levels remained high in HBeAg carriers.
    • A significant reduction in HBV DNA was observed in individuals who seroconverted to anti-HBe.
    • While fluctuations occurred in anti-HBe carriers, levels rarely rose above the detection threshold (<400 copies/ml) once they fell below it.
    • 12 previously viraemic individuals lost detectable HBV DNA.

    Conclusions:

    • HBV DNA levels exhibit temporal fluctuations in anti-HBe carriers.
    • Once HBV DNA becomes undetectable, it is unlikely to become detectable again.
    • These findings have implications for assessing the risk of HBV transmission by healthcare workers.
